🚩 The "Get Rich Quick" Mirage
90% of traders will never see consistent profits. That’s not a market failure—it’s a marketing success. In Pakistan, trading isn’t being taught as a high-level skill; it’s being sold as a lottery ticket.
Gurus aren’t selling you strategies; they are selling you their lifestyle.
The Bait: Luxury cars, foreign trips, and "easy money" screenshots.The Hook: "Don't miss out, the big move is coming!"
The Reality: Your capital is funding their next vacation through signal groups and overpriced courses, not the market.
🪜 The Broken Ladder
Imagine climbing a ladder toward a bright light. You see the dream at the top, but therungs are missing. You fall before you ever reach the glow.
What the Gurus hide in the shadows:
The Drawdowns: Months of red that test your sanity.
The Blown Accounts: The "initiation fee" most pay but few talk about.
The Boredom: Real trading is 90% waiting and discipline, not 100% adrenaline.🧠 Discipline > Dreams
It’s easy to sell a dream; it’s incredibly hard to teach the discipline required to survive a margin call. Most people don’t enter the market to learn the charts—they enter to participate in someone else's highlight reel.
The Hard Truth: Until you stop following signals and start following a system—until you stop buying hope and start managing risk—you aren't a trader. You're just a customer.
